Boggabri Hospital Auxiliary, like many other organisations, has been in limbo due to COVID-19 restrictions.

During the past two months, the newly-elected executive has been busy communicating with our regional and state representatives, complying with legal and financial requirements, encouraging new members as well as recognising long-term volunteers.

At the November meeting, regional representative for New England Zone, Sally Cronberger and deputy regional representative Vicki McIvor updated the members on the recent state conference, the importance of safe keeping of volunteer collector cards, documenting volunteer service, banking requirements, health service donations and fundraising ideas.

However, the most exciting part of the meeting came at the end of the meeting when ten members received long service badges and certificates.

Ellen Eather, 60 years badge and certificate, Ellen also received and thank you letter and garden ornament for her contribution to the association as treasurer for the past 40 years.

Cheryl Shields followed closely in her mother’s footsteps by receiving 40 years badge and certificate.

Elia Pratley and Colleen Scott received 30 years badges and certificates.

Margaret McKenzie 20 years badge and certificate, Beris Laylim and Nellie Lincoln 10-year badges and certificates.

Del O’Connell and Robyn Grover, certificates of appreciation for extensive years of service and Jo-Anne Tailby certificate of appreciation for extensive fundraising by a non-member of the auxiliary for a period greater than six years.

A celebratory afternoon tea was enjoyed by all present.
